NOTE: For tagged or untagged VLAN network, any IPv6 setting configured using OME - Modular may not have the
default gateway. To get the default gateway, go to the respective OS10 CLI and enable Stateless Address
Autoconfiguration (SLAAC) on the respective tagged or untagged VLAN.
7. In the DNS Server Settings section, enter the Preferred DNS Server, Alternate DNS Server 1, and Alternate DNS
Server 2 addresses.
For MXG610s IOMs, you can set the Preferred DNS and Alternate Server 1 and 2 addresses. However, the server address for
Alternate DNS Server 2 is not applied though the response is successful as, MXG610s IOMs support only two server
address for DNS settings.
8. In the Management VLAN section, select Enable VLAN and enter the VLAN ID.
For MXG610s FC IOMs, DHCP works only without VLAN while Static IP works with or without VLAN configuration. To
change the IP configuration from DHCP IP to Static IP, perform the following steps:
a. Disable DHCP, configure the static IP, and save the configuration.
b. Enable VLAN, configure the VLAN ID, and save the configuration.
Configuring Linux administrator password
The Linux administrator password is used only for troubleshooting using the Linux operating system 10 shell.
To configure the Linux administrator password:
1. Click All Devices > I/O Modules > View Details > Settings > Management or Devices > I/O Modules > View Details >
Settings > Management.
The I/O Modules page is displayed.
2. Enter the Host Name and Root Password for the IOM.
NOTE:
The Linux administrator password is used only for troubleshooting using the Operating System 10 Linux shell.
To change the OS10 admin password, connect SSH to the switch and login as "admin" using the default password,
"admin". The system prompts you to change the admin password.
